The Searchlight Rollo 3171AB is a compact single LED wall spotlight designed for directional lighting in bedrooms, hallways, living areas and other indoor spaces. Finished in antique brass, its simple cylindrical spotlight head gives the fitting a clean contemporary appearance while the warmer metallic finish adds a classic decorative touch. The adjustable head can be repositioned to direct the light towards a particular area, making it useful beside a bed, near a reading position or for highlighting pictures, shelving and architectural details. A 4.3W integrated LED produces 359 lumens at a warm white 3000K colour temperature, so no separate bulb is required.
The Rollo has a compact metal construction with both the base and cylindrical spotlight head finished in antique brass. Its 9 cm by 9 cm wall plate keeps the fitting visually neat, while the projecting adjustable head provides the directional character expected from a spotlight. With an overall depth of 11 cm, it remains relatively compact once mounted. The combination of a simple cylindrical form and antique brass finish works well in contemporary interiors as well as rooms that use classic metallic accents.
This single spotlight uses a 4.3W integrated LED light source, producing 359 lumens at 3000K. The warm white output is suited to general accent lighting and focused illumination in domestic interiors. Because the LED is integrated into the fitting, there is no separate lamp holder or replacement bulb to purchase when installing the light.
The spotlight head is adjustable, allowing the direction of the light to be altered after installation. This makes it useful where illumination needs to be aimed towards a reading area, picture, shelf, feature wall or another specific part of the room. A push button switch is built into the fitting, providing convenient local on/off control.

Does the Searchlight Rollo 3171AB need a separate bulb?
No. The fitting has a 4.3W integrated LED light source, so there is no separate bulb to purchase for installation. The LED produces 359 lumens of warm white light at 3000K.
Can the spotlight be adjusted?
Yes. The spotlight head is adjustable, allowing the direction of the light to be changed. This is useful for aiming illumination towards a bedside area, reading position, picture, shelving or another feature in the room.
How is the Rollo spotlight switched on and off?
The fitting has a built-in push button switch, providing local on/off control from the wall light itself. This can be particularly practical when the fitting is installed within easy reach beside a bed or seating area.
Is this spotlight suitable for a bathroom?
The Rollo 3171AB is rated IP20 and is intended for dry indoor areas. It should not be chosen for bathroom locations that require a higher level of protection against moisture or water.

How bright is a light bulb?
Because the Lumen output from different manufacturers will vary. Here's a quick and easy guide to approximate total Lumen output.
Lumens |
Watts |
| 2600 Lumens (lm) | 150W |
| 1600 Lumens (lm) | 100W |
| 1100 Lumens (lm) | 75W |
| 800 Lumens (lm) | 60W |
| 450 Lumens (lm) | 40W |
Understanding LED colour temperature and the Kelvin scale
Colour temperature 2000K to 3000K, the light produced is often referred to as a "warm white", "soft white", occasionally called a "candle white". It ranges from orange-ish to yellow-ish white in appearance. This kind of light is attractive, enjoyable, comfortable and relaxing.
Colour temperature 3100K to 4500K, the light produced is often referred to as a "neutral white", "bright white" or "natural white". Light sources within this range will emit a more neutral white light and may even have a slightly blue tint. This kind of light is bright, vibrant and clean appearing.

Colour temperature 4600K and above, the light produced is often referred to as a "cool white", "pure white" or "day white". Light sources in this range will have a blue-ish white tint to them. The higher the number, the more blueish it will appear. This kind of light will appear crisp, invigorating and energetic.
